Smart technologies play a crucial role in mitigating emissions from commercial buildings. By leveraging advanced sensors and control systems, these technologies can enhance energy usage, reducing the reliance on fossil fuels and consequently lowering carbon emissions. Building automation systems can automatically adjust air conditioning based on real-time occupancy and environmental conditions, while smart lighting systems adjust illumination levels to decrease energy waste. Moreover, renewable energy sources such as solar panels and wind turbines can be combined with building designs to generate clean electricity, further minimizing emissions.

The adoption of smart technologies in commercial buildings not only advantages the environment but also offers significant economic opportunities. Reduced energy costs, increased output, and enhanced eco-friendliness make these technologies a compelling investment for businesses seeking to operate in a more sustainable manner.
